MEMORANDUM OPINION AND ORDER

KYLE, District Judge.

Introduction

This case (and thirty other "related" cases1) arises out of injuries sustained by the release of liquified anhydrous ammonia after a train derailment in North Dakota. Before the Court is plaintiffs' Motion for Remand and For Costs and Attorney's Fees. For the reasons stated below, the Court will deny the Motion.
